ROCKIN' HARD FOR THE FOREST FEST FUNDRAISER

 

The Big Bear Forest Fest

Story by Laura Monroy & Photos By Mike Moore

Big Bear, California: Six years ago none of us would have ever guessed it would go so well. There we sat, a room full of Inland Empire Four Wheelers, racking our brains to figure out how we could raise money to donate to CA4WDC and our local Forest Service.

We knew both organizations needed our support to keep mountain trails open and properly maintained for recreational use. But how could we make a difference? Just like in the cartoons, it seemed a collective light bulb popped into our heads.

We’ll invite fourwheeling families to join us for a summer weekend filled with scenic trails, homemade food, 4x4-minded raffle prizes, kid’s activities and the friendliest social atmosphere one can dream up. It was decided that August would be a good month for the 1st Annual Inland Empire Four Wheeler’s Big Bear Forest Fest.

It would be a good time for people to trade the grueling summer heat in Southern California for the crisp air and gentle sunshine of the San Bernardino National Forest near Big Bear, CA.

It went better than expected! We had about 40 registrants who thoroughly enjoyed the rock gardens of the John Bull & Holcomb Creek trails, took in the sights high above Lucerne Valley on the Onyx Summit & White Mountain trails, and cruised through historic Big Bear backroads learning about the rich mining history that brought thousands to the area back in the “Gold Rush” days.

Little did they know it, but while IE4W’s guests were out working up an appetite on the trails, our BBQ extraordinaires were back at camp smoking enough Tri-Tip & Chicken to feed a small army.

Every IE4W member lent a helping hand but strangely enough the one person who was usually in the thick of things was nowhere to be found. Randy Stockberger was not out leading a trail run, he was not flipping meat on the BBQ, he was not leading the kids in Limbo or a Hoola Hoop game . . .

“Where is Randy?” was the question on everyone’s mind. The clock struck 4:00, just two hours until dinner was to be served. As trail groups started rolling back into camp and sharing their day’s adventures, Randy emerged from his motorhome covered in white powder from head to toe.

He proudly smiled and lifted his arms to the sky. There, perched atop his hands was the most beautiful chocolate cream pie I had ever seen! I asked him where he got that pie. He sheepishly told me that he made it. I said “I hope you don’t show that to everyone because they are all gonna want a piece”.

He returned with an ear to ear grin and said “they all can have a piece because I made 12 of them, all different flavors from Boysenberry to Pecan!!” Needless to say, the guests went wild over Randy’s pies. Even after stuffing themselves on our All-You-Can Eat Tri-Tip beef & chicken, there was not one crumb of Randy’s pies left.

Everyone wished they had worn their elastic waistband leisure suits to the raffle as they sat in anticipation of who was going to win the Warn Winch that seemed crowded by all the other prizes packed on the raffle trailer.


As the last raffle ticket was called, event goers found that the fun was not over yet. Our special guest, “Three Feathers” found a warm seat around the campfire and began to entertain the kids with Mountain Man stories. Before he knew it “Three Feathers” had a wide circle of adults & kids captivated by his theatrical delivery of life experiences. I think he would have talked all night but by the time midnight struck most had drifted off under the sea of stars in the crisp mountain sky.

As I look back on that first event, I can’t help but smile proudly. We had so many satisfied guests our first year, that next year’s event doubled in size and this year we expect over 500 guests to join us! Over the years the proceeds from the Big Bear Forest Fest have enabled IE4W to present CA4WDC with numerous monetary donations earmarked for such legal funds as Surprise Canyon & Coyote Canyon. Our donations to the San Bernardino National Forest Service include a chainsaw, pole saw, and other useful tools as well as a 4x4 video library available for viewing at the Big Bear Discovery Center. We are so happy to be able to make donations to the organizations that help our 4x4 community to enjoy the freedom of exploration.
